The Intersection of Technology and Counterpoint

One of the most significant trends in Advanced Counterpoint Methods is the integration of technology in the composition process. With the advent of cutting-edge software and digital tools, musicians can now experiment with complex counterpoint structures and analyze their compositions with unprecedented precision. This synergy between technology and counterpoint has given rise to new and exciting possibilities, enabling composers to create intricate and layered soundscapes that were previously unimaginable. For instance, software such as Logic Pro and Ableton Live have become indispensable tools for musicians, allowing them to craft and refine their compositions with ease and accuracy.

The Influence of Global Music Traditions

Another area of innovation in Advanced Counterpoint Methods is the incorporation of global music traditions and influences. As the world becomes increasingly interconnected, musicians are drawing inspiration from diverse cultural and musical heritage, incorporating elements of jazz, folk, and classical music into their compositions. This fusion of styles has resulted in the creation of unique and captivating soundscapes, as musicians blend the complexities of counterpoint with the rhythmic and melodic nuances of global music traditions. For example, the works of composers such as Steve Reich and Philip Glass have been influenced by African and Asian musical traditions, demonstrating the potential for cross-cultural exchange and innovation in Advanced Counterpoint Methods.

The Role of Improvisation and Experimentation

Improvisation and experimentation are also playing a vital role in the evolution of Advanced Counterpoint Methods. By embracing the unknown and pushing the boundaries of traditional composition techniques, musicians are discovering new and innovative ways to apply counterpoint principles in their work. This emphasis on experimentation has led to the development of novel and hybrid forms of music, as composers combine elements of jazz, rock, and electronic music with the intricacies of counterpoint. The use of improvisation and experimentation has also enabled musicians to tap into the subconscious mind, unlocking new sources of creativity and inspiration. For instance, the improvisational techniques used by jazz musicians can be applied to counterpoint composition, allowing for a more spontaneous and intuitive approach to music creation.
